码迷,mamicode.com
首页 > 编程语言 > 详细

根据引用量进行排序

时间:2015-10-06 11:42:07      阅读:168      评论:0      收藏:0      [点我收藏+]

标签:

有一个下拉列表,它的显示是根据被引用次数多少来进行排序。也就是说,下拉列表的某一项值,被选择引用次数越多,那它就排在前面。

这样子,数据库中将有两张表,一张是A,就是下拉列表的数据源数据。另一个张表B,就是补引用的表,它有一个外键,就是A表的主键。

表A:
技术分享

表B:
技术分享



一般情况之下,你的下拉列表的数据源,就是这样子:
技术分享


但是这样是没有办法实现我们在博文开始所提及的要求。我们得修改一下这个存储过程才行。
技术分享


上面是的存储过程,是先统计好表A的各个项目在表B是的被引用情况,然后与表A进行LEFT JOIN,再做一个ORDER BY排序。

根据引用量进行排序

标签:

原文地址:http://www.cnblogs.com/insus/p/4856818.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!